Etymology

[edit]

From bater (to hit, strike) +‎ fogo (fire). Compare Italian battifuoco, French battefeu.

Noun

[edit]

batifògo m (plural batifòghi)

  1. firestriker
    Synonym: azzalìn

Descendants

[edit]
  • Albanian: badifokë
